Nigerian Students' Association, NANS Releases Nationwide Protest Timetable, Plans To Shut Down Abuja Over Prolonged Strike By University Lecturers, ASUU

  The National Association of Nigerian Students (NANS) has disclosed its plan to embark on a nationwide protest over the government’s failure to address the lingering strike action of the Academic Staff Union of Universities and other staff unions. This was made known in a circular signed by the union president, Usman Umar Barambu and dated Monday, September 19, 2022. In the circular, Barambu directed all zonal coordinators and students' unions of various schools to mobilise their members for the massive action.

How Nigerian Industrial Court Granted Directive By Labour Minister, Ngige To Order Striking University Lecturers, ASUU To Resume Work

The order by the National Industrial Court asking the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) to end its current strike and resume classes is the result of a directive given to the court by the Minister of Labour and Employment, Senator Chris Ngige. The Nigerian government had directed the National Industrial Court to order ASUU members to resume work, while the issues in dispute were being addressed by the court. The referral instrument addressed to the Registrar of Industrial Court was dated September 7, 2022, and signed by the labour minister.
